Popular Attractions

The island of Guam is filled with interesting attractions and landmarks. One of the most popular tourist spots is the Two Lovers Point viewpoint, which provides breathtaking views of the Pacific Ocean. Other must-see attractions include the San Vitores Lighthouse, Puntan Dos Amantes, and the War in the Pacific National Historical Park.

If you’re looking for a unique experience, head to the Talofofo Falls, a majestic waterfall surrounded by lush jungle. You can also visit the Yokoi Cave, where Japanese soldier Shoichi Yokoi hid out for 28 years during World War II.

Overview of Cuisines in Guam

Guam is home to a variety of cuisines, so you’ll be sure to find something to suit your tastes. Popular dishes include red rice, kelaguen chicken, and finadene sauce. There are also plenty of seafood dishes, such as grilled fish and shrimp ceviche. If you’re looking for a sweet treat, try some of the local desserts, such as coconut candy and banana bread.

Museums, Historical Sites, and Cultural Centers

Guam is home to many museums, historical sites, and cultural centers. One of the top attractions is the Guam Museum, which houses artifacts and exhibits that tell the story of the island’s history. Other popular cultural sites include the War in the Pacific National Historical Park, the Fort Santa Agueda, and the Latte Stone Park.

Traditional Festivals and Events

Throughout the year, Guam hosts a variety of traditional festivals and events. The Liberation Day Parade is a popular event, held every July to commemorate the liberation of Guam from Japanese forces. Other popular festivals include the Guam Micronesian Island Fair and the Guam International Marathon.
